The Washington, D.C. office of Burr & Forman LLP seeks a legal support assistant to work 8:30 am to 5:00 pm Monday through Friday. MAJOR CONTRIBUTIONS
- Answer phone and direct calls accordingly
- Welcome and direct guests and visitors to the office
- Schedule conference rooms; manage conference room calendars and setup instructions; and maintain reception area and conference room appearances
- Stock office services, copy rooms and kitchens
- Prepare beverage services and maintain appearance of kitchen.
- Coordinate orders for lunch, catering for meetings, office and client events, and flowers and gifts for special occasions.
- Receive, distribute and ship mail, packages and deliveries
- Assist with large copy jobs and binder preparation.
- Assist with planning and execution of client office events.
- Perform courier runs as needed.
- Enter billable time into the firm's billing software and submit expense reimbursements
- Assist with other administrative functions such as preparing routine letters, memos, or spreadsheets; opening matters; mailings; proofreading; and organizing client documents and files
- Other responsibilities as needed
THE ESSENTIALS
- A high school diploma or equivalent. Previous work experience in office setting preferred
- Proficient with Microsoft Word and Outlook
- Professional appearance and demeanor with commitment to providing exceptional client-service
- Highly organized, detail-orientated, proactive with a desire to take ownership as a contributing member of the team
- Balance competing priorities and work effectively in a fast-paced environment, exercising patience and professionalism during stressful situations
- Strong verbal and written communication skills
- Some overtime may be required

Burr & Forman LLP provides a wide range of benefits designed to support our employees and families including comprehensive health insurance, dental and vision insurance, group term life and disability insurance, a 401(k) retirement plan and retirement planning services, paid time off, and free wellness and mental health services among other benefits.
The salary range for this position, $50,000 - $55,000, reflects a reasonable estimate of the range of compensation. Actual compensation is based on a number of factors, including but not limited to, education, work experience, geographic location, skills and competencies, industry knowledge, job responsibilities, market considerations and other business considerations.
